Chapter 2

Predictably, Julius was too tired to go to the boutique the next morning. He groaned as the sun broke through the curtains to remind him men like him were off to work. Venus slept soundly beside him. He got up to ease himself then pad to the parlour. A flask and cups were on the dining table. Toasted bread and eggs in a plate sat beside the flask.
When did his wife prepare this meal? He must be too whacked to notice her doing these things. He sat down and devoured the breakfast and returned to bed.
When he woke up two hours later around eleven o’clock, Venus was already up and dressed. She was applying her perfume. She looked stunning in a simple royal blue gown that hardly reached her knees.
‘Where are you going to?’ he asked her.
She turned around, checking herself in the full length mirror. ‘All of us mustn’t be lazy and idle about in the house. I have a job interview to attend.’
‘You didn’t tell me that when you were here, all night, screwing me to oblivion,’ Julius almost shouted.
She stared at him, her lips curled in amusement. ‘What is eating you? I thought men love vagina. Better get up and go to work. Lazy man.’
She picked up her bag. ‘Let me not meet you here when I return.’ She swished off.
Julius knew she wasn’t going to any interview. She must have one poor man in one corner she was going to torment for the rest of the day. Julius was supposed to feel jealous, but it wasn’t there. He was rather relieved that he was going to be free of Venus for a while.
He got up, picked his phone and called his brother, the only member of his family still talking to him. Venus had stripped him of almost all his relatives. She never allowed any of them to visit and never spoke to them. His father died a sad man a year back. On his dying bed, he lamented the misfortune of his first son. None of the family members attended Julius’s wedding, because his wife insisted they do it abroad. And Julius never visited home after the wedding, even when his father was gravely ill. When the old man eventually died, Venus insisted he mustn’t travel for the funeral.
Julius swore he must attend his father’s burial. And that was when she nearly killed him.
She had glared at him and said. ‘You will not leave this street.’
He had decided to travel with his own car. As he was about to drive out of his street and join the main road, another car from nowhere rammed into his? Julius ended up with a fractured leg. He was screaming, telling people helping him out of his car not to take him home but to a motor park.
‘I need to see my father’s corpse,’ he kept shouting. ‘I must attend my father’s burial!’
‘He is delirious,’ one man told another. ‘Shock, I guess.’
‘Take it easy mister,’ another said. ‘Your father is dead. Thank God you are alive. Let’s take him to the hospital. Somebody, call his wife.’
‘Don’t call my wife!’ he screamed. ‘I don’t want to see her.’
‘Delirious again.’
He saw Venus looking down at him. ‘He is my husband,’ she cried. ‘Take him to the house. I will call our family doctor immediately.’
